The Birmingham assisted living market

Birmingham has 13 licensed assisted living homes totaling 856 beds — an average of 65.8 beds per home, skewing toward larger communities. As part of Shelby County, it draws on a 75+ population of 15,256 growing 26.9%, with a senior median income of $69,559. See the full Shelby County market or all Alabama top markets.
